Here’s where it gets real: The technical differences in detail

Amarok

Costs and Efficiency:

When it comes to price and running costs, the biggest differences usually appear. This is often where you see which car fits your budget better in the long run.

VW Amarok is moderately cheaper – starting at 43,200 £ , while the Hyundai Santa Fe costs 51,700 £ . That’s a price difference of around 8,491 £.

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Hyundai Santa Fe uses 3.8 L/100km and is considerably more efficient than the VW Amarok with 8.6 L/100km. The difference is about 4.8 L/100km.

Santa Fe

Engine and Performance:

Power, torque and acceleration say a lot about how a car feels on the road. This is where you see which model delivers more driving dynamics.

When it comes to engine power, the Hyundai Santa Fe offers moderately more power – delivering 288 HP compared to 240 HP. That’s roughly 48 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the Hyundai Santa Fe is slightly quicker – completing the sprint in 8 s, while the VW Amarok takes 8.8 s. That’s about 0.8 s quicker.

There’s also a difference in torque: the VW Amarok delivers visibly more torque with 600 Nm compared to 380 Nm. That’s about 220 Nm more.

Space and Everyday Use:

Whether family car or daily driver – which one offers more room, flexibility and comfort?

Seats: Hyundai Santa Fe offers more seats – 7 vs 5.

In terms of curb weight, Hyundai Santa Fe is somewhat lighter – 1,920 kg compared to 2,262 kg. The difference is around 342 kg.

When it comes to payload, the VW Amarok carries markedly more – 983 kg compared to 665 kg. That’s a difference of about 318 kg.
